CVE-2024-8260
OPA for Windows has an SMB force-authentication vulnerability in github.com/open-policy-agent/opa

Description
OPA for Windows has an SMB force-authentication vulnerability. Due to improper input validation, it allows a user to pass an arbitrary SMB share instead of a Rego file as an argument to OPA CLI or to one of the OPA Go library’s functions.
How to fix CVE-2024-8260
To remediate CVE-2024-8260, upgrade the affected package to a fixed version below.
- —upgrade to 0.68.0 or later
